On 86th birthday, ailing Bhupenda asks for cake in ICU

Legendary singer-composer Bhupen Hazarika, undergoing treatment at a Mumbai hospital since June 29, turned 86 today and spent the day with family members and close friends in the ICU.
Doctors attending to him at the Kokilaben Dhirubhai Ambani Hospital said the Dada Saheb Phalke Award winner's health has shown remarkable improvement.
"Around 11 am, Bhupenda asked for a cake. It was quite a long time after which he spoke. We arranged for a cake and he happily cut it," a spokesperson of the hospital said. Hazarika, who has a genius for weaving a magical tapestry out of traditional Assamese music and lyrics, also sat on a chair with the help of support from his attendants, the spokesperson said.
Fans and well-wishers gathered at the hospital to wish the veteran singer, regarded as one of the greatest living cultural communicators of South Asia. Hazarika was admitted to the ICU after he complained of breathlessness and drowsiness.
